Merge pull request #5611 from dokku/deploy-test-updates

This commit is contained in:
josegonzalez
2023-01-29 05:52:06 -05:00
committed by GitHub

View File

@@ -10,9 +10,12 @@ BRANCH="${5:-master}"
REMOTE="dokku@$TARGET"
REPO="test-$(basename "$APP")-$RANDOM"
ssh "$REMOTE" events:on
destroy_app() {
# shellcheck disable=SC2029
echo "$REPO" | ssh "$REMOTE" apps:destroy "$REPO"
ssh "$REMOTE" apps:destroy "$REPO" --force
ssh "$REMOTE" events:off
}
failed() {
@@ -58,7 +61,10 @@ if [[ "$SHOULD_FAIL" == true ]]; then
exit 0
fi
URL=$(dokku url "$REPO")$FORWARDED_PORT
ssh "$REMOTE" events
ssh "$REMOTE" apps:list
# shellcheck disable=SC2029
URL=$(ssh "$REMOTE" url "$REPO")$FORWARDED_PORT
sleep 2
if (./check_deploy "$URL"); then
echo "-----> Deploy success!"